DISCRETE or DISCREET?
The system encompasses four ~discreet~ parts that are differently headed (nonstandard).
The system encompasses four *discrete* parts that are differently headed (standard).
Discrete ideas or things are separate and distinct from each other.
The dean of my faculty is a ~discrete~ person (nonstandard).
The dean of my faculty is a *discreet* person (standard).
If you are discreet, you are polite and careful in what you do or say, because you want to avoid embarrassing or offending someone.
